Does anyone here have or tried this cheap chinese tube pre-amp?
On paper it looks interesting: circuit adapted from Marantz 7 design, 7 tubes total, 4 inputs, tone controls with bypass function. And it looks not too bad. Actually the face plate looks quite nice I think. The connectors look solid and the inside looks reasonable. Rather big circuit board with surprisingly many tubes compared to other such preamps.
The only thing that makes it seem too good to be true is the price.. this thing goes for under 300$. I am sortof tempted to try it but hesitant because I can't find much written about it, even though it appears to be available for some years already.
